Sanjay Lake is the green lung of East Delhi — a large man-made lake set within a sprawling landscaped park, tucked between the residential colonies of Trilokpuri, Mayur Vihar and Kalyanpuri.

  • Created and maintained by the Delhi Development Authority, it is the part of the city most East Delhi families think of first for a morning walk, a jog, a picnic or a paddle-boat ride, and it offers a genuine patch of open water and birdsong in an otherwise dense quarter of the capital.
  • The lake sits at the centre of a well-treed park criss-crossed by walking and jogging tracks, with lawns, shaded benches and open lung-space that fill with walkers and yoga groups at dawn.
  • The water is a magnet for birds: resident ducks and moorhens year-round, and a good scatter of migratory waterfowl through the winter months, which makes the lakeside a modest but rewarding spot for casual birdwatching.
  • Paddle-boats and rafts operate on the lake, and the adjoining EOD Adventure Park adds zip-lines and activities for older children and teens.
  • For vegetarian travellers, Sanjay Lake is an easy neighbourhood outing: the markets of Mayur Vihar and Patparganj nearby have plenty of pure-vegetarian and veg-friendly eateries — South Indian tiffin, chaat, and North Indian casual dining — for a meal before or after a walk, and Akshardham is a short drive away for a bigger day out.

Practical notes

entry to the park is free, with boating charged separately, and it is open every day from early morning to evening. It is at its best and busiest at dawn and in the cool of the evening; midday can be quiet. Wear comfortable shoes for the tracks, carry water, and — as with any city park — keep an eye on children near the water's edge. Allow an hour or two for a relaxed walk and a boat ride.

History & Significance

History

Sanjay Lake and its surrounding park were developed by the Delhi Development Authority as a man-made lake and green recreation space for the growing residential colonies of East Delhi.

  • It has since become the area's principal park and a modest wintering site for migratory waterbirds.

Significance

Sanjay Lake is East Delhi's best-loved lake-and-park — a rare stretch of open water and greenery in a dense quarter of the city, valued for morning walks, boating, picnics and casual winter birdwatching.
